Conscience
A gut feeling or internal speech perceived as directing someone towards what is morally correct or incorrect in their conduct.
Postconventional Morality
A stage in moral development characterized by an understanding that laws and rules are relative and moral reasoning is based on abstract principles and the welfare of others.
Parenting Practices
Parenting practices involve the strategies and methods used by caregivers in the raising and guidance of children, with variations influenced by cultural, social, and individual factors.
Emerging Adulthood
A phase of the life span between adolescence and full-fledged adulthood, characterized by exploration of identity, instability, self-focus, and feeling in-between, typically ranging from ages 18 to 25.
